I use Scotch 3M 35 White Vinyl Electrical Tape at $3 per roll, which I think is the US equivalent to what Martin described.

On Tuesday, April 29, 2014 7:56:55 AM UTC-4, Martin Gregorie wrote:
I use Maplins electrical white insulation tape. At 19mm x 33m long its
wide enough if put on with care and 7.54 p/m and the shop is on my way to
the airfield.

I notice that Severn Valley Sailplanes also sell 19mm x 33m wing tape at
6.79 p/m but of course there will be P&P added. What's the betting its
the same stuff as Maplins sell? SVS also supply tape in 25mm and 38mm
widths. Maplins only do 19mm tape.
